Descrizione
David Garnett and Yotam Ben-Shalom come together again in a delightful sequel that invites readers into a whimsical world. This time, he explores the curious lives of animals in a vibrant zoo, sharing their stories in a way that’s both enchanting and thought-provoking.
With a keen eye for detail, he paints a vivid picture of each character, making the reader laugh, ponder, and connect. As he delves deeper into the lives of these creatures, themes of identity and freedom arise, prompting reflections on what it truly means to find one’s place in the world.
Spanning an array of emotions, the narrative pulls in a rich tapestry of interactions among animals and their human counterparts. This captivating journey promises not just entertainment but also a heartwarming exploration of companionship and the essence of life itself.
